15 Best Jenkins Alternatives (Open Source & Paid) in 2021
CruiseControl is both CI tool and an extensible framework. It is used for building a custom continuous build process. This alternative to Jenkins has many plugins for a variety of source controls, build technologies which include email and instant messaging.
Source: www.guru99.com
The Best Alternatives to Jenkins for Developers
CruiseControl is a continuous integration tool, and it provides a framework that can be extended to create customized build processes. Though written in Java, it can be used in different projects with the help of builders provided by it. It can integrate with different source control systems.
